原文:記信安實驗(一):Fermat 素性檢驗算法

前言:在密碼學中很多地方都需要素數,很多庫直接提供檢驗是否是素數的函數,該文章通過Fermat 素性檢驗算法實現素數檢驗 C語言 。 一 實驗內容 給定奇整數m大於等於 和安全參數k,判斷m是否為合數,或者有 k 概率為素數。 二 實驗環境 . Windows . VC . . Miracl . . 三 實驗原理: .Fermat 小定理:給定素數p,a Z,則有a p mod p .奇整數m,若 ...

2020-03-16 22:06 0 903 推薦指數:

查看詳情

C#寫的CRC16檢驗算法

/// <summary> /// CRC校驗 /// </summary> public class CRC { ...

Sat Mar 09 19:26:00 CST 2019 0 3269
C#寫的CRC16檢驗算法

View Code 調用示例: CRC.ToCRC16("012345678", true);          //結果為:C3CDCRC.ToCRC16( ...

Tue Aug 30 17:41:00 CST 2016 0 15724
循環冗余檢驗算法(CRC)與幀檢驗序列(FCS)

前言:CRC循環冗余校驗和其中的FCS幀檢驗算法的學習筆記 需要明白的一點,CRC循環冗余校驗是一種常用的檢錯方法,而FCS是添加在數據后面的用來校驗的冗余碼 后面的代碼實現純粹是個人的理解來實現的,所以自己覺得可能還是有部分BUG 什么是CRC循環冗余校驗碼 在計算機網絡中的數據鏈路層 ...

Tue Mar 15 09:01:00 CST 2022 0 4899
MR素性檢測算法

  轉載地址: http://m.blog.csdn.net/blog/spirtsong/38273187   素數是除了自身和1以外,沒有其它素數因子的自然數。自從歐幾里得證明了有無窮個素 ...

Fri Oct 30 01:50:00 CST 2015 1 2477
傳教士與野人過河問題 —— 人工智能實驗算法

問題描述   有 N 個傳教士和 N 個野人來到河邊渡河,河岸有一條船,每次至多可供 k 人乘渡。問:傳教士為了安全起見,應如何規划擺渡方案,使得任何時刻, 河兩岸以及船上的野人數目總是不超過傳教士 ...

Tue May 14 02:38:00 CST 2019 0 1161
CRC校驗算法

算法,以保證數據傳輸的正確性和完整性。 參數 每種CRC校驗算法有不同的參數值,需要具體 ...

Thu Feb 25 00:06:00 CST 2021 0 526
CRC校驗算法

  CRC(Cyclic Redundancy Check)循環冗余校驗是常用的數據校驗方法,講CRC算法的文章很多,之所以還要寫這篇,是想換一個方法介紹CRC算法,希望能讓大家更容易理解CRC算法。   先說說什么是數據校驗。數據在傳輸過程(比如通過網線在兩台計算機間傳文件)中,由於傳輸 ...

Fri Nov 04 02:10:00 CST 2016 1 8696
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M